Abstract

This volume is the memoir of Grace Porter Miller, one of the 300,000 women who served in the Women's Army Corps in World War II. After joining the Women's Army Auxiliary Corps, the author was assigned to forces in England, where she served as a cryptographic technician near the front lines of combat. In this book, she describes her adventures in Britain and France, and her battles with chauvinism.
